Visit Hong Kong during the National Day holiday, and you can buy souvenirs from these shops at the airport!

Every time I fly abroad, I always buy some small Hong Kong gifts for my friends at the airport before boarding. It's a small gesture, but my friends are always happy to receive them~ There are even promotions at the airport during the October 1st holiday period~ Today, I will recommend a few places I often visit at the airport and some shopping tips: 1️⃣discover HK The city-themed merchandise from various shops in Hong Kong is really well done! Discover HK, compared to other independent brands, focuses more on urban culture. It offers a variety of souvenirs that reflect the characteristics of Hong Kong's popular culture, such as fridge magnets, T-shirts, socks, water bottles, etc., featuring iconic Hong Kong elements like taxis, sailboats on Victoria Harbour, the dazzling night view, and the culture of morning tea dim sum – you'll find them all on various souvenirs~ 2️⃣KARAVANSTOP A coffee shop I stumbled upon on a flight, which turns out to be a brand new lifestyle cafe under the popular city brand NODI, with a concept focused on promoting Hong Kong's little-known treasure 'hiking trails'. The green storefront is very refreshing, giving an immediate 'modern countryside' vibe. They also sell shop merchandise themed around Hong Kong, which is stylish and very affordable~ 3️⃣MONOCLE The offline store of the tasteful London travel and lifestyle magazine 'Monocle', with travel books, small furniture, clothing, perfumes, and Hong Kong co-branded tote bags all looking great. Every time I visit, I'm deeply tempted~ 4️⃣FORTNUM & MASON The British royal family's tea brand with over 300 years of history needs no introduction. The exquisite packaging and various flavors of tea are my favorites, especially their single-origin teas and biscuits~ 5️⃣Kee Wah Bakery The traditional bakery that best represents the taste of Hong Kong, their souvenirs have always been the top choice for both local and overseas travelers! Their Phoenix rolls, almond cookies, and cookies are what I often buy. Sometimes I come across their freshly baked wife cakes, and sending the fresh and hot Hong Kong pastries 'flying' to friends is truly a gesture full of sincerity. 6️⃣Sky Corridor The Sky Corridor (Sky Bridge), which officially opened in July this year, is the world's longest airport restricted area pedestrian bridge, spanning the airport's taxiway. You can watch large airplanes like the A380 pass underneath from the transparent bridge, which feels really special! The Sky Corridor also has exhibitions where you can learn about the history of the airport's development and watch planes take off and land.
